2 Kings 23:36

Jehoiakim was twenty and five years old when he began to
reign
And therefore must be two years older than his brother Jehoahaz, who was deposed:

and he reigned eleven years in Jerusalem; and therefore must die at the
age of thirty and six:

and his mother's name was Zebudah, the daughter of Pedaiah of Rumah;
which Josephus F12 calls Abuma; but he speaks of a village in Galilee called Ruma F13; but whether the same with this is not certain.

2 Kings 23:36 In-Context

34 Then Pharaoh Necho made Eliakim the son of Josiah king in place of his father Josiah, and changed his name to Jehoiakim. And Pharaoh took Jehoahaz and went to Egypt, and he died there.
35 So Jehoiakim gave the silver and gold to Pharaoh; but he taxed the land to give money according to the command of Pharaoh; he exacted the silver and gold from the people of the land, from every one according to his assessment, to give it to Pharaoh Necho.
36 Jehoiakim was twenty-five years old when he became king, and he reigned eleven years in Jerusalem. His mother's name was Zebudah the daughter of Pedaiah of Rumah
37 And he did evil in the sight of the Lord, according to all that his fathers had done.
